Supporters of dual language programs in Arizona walked through sweltering 100-degree heat on Thursday to deliver a packet of over 2,800 signatures.

Stand for Children and supporters of dual language programs in Arizona schools rally in Phoenix and present a petition of more than 2,000 signatures.A group of supporters of dual language programs walked through the sweltering 100-degree heat on Thursday to deliver a packet of more than 2,800 signatures to the offices of state Superintendent of Public Instruction Tom Horne demanding that all students, including English learners, be allowed to participate in the programs.

Monsalvo and other supporters of dual language programs said Horne's attempt to bar English learners from dual language programs exceeds his authority and are asking the State Board of Education to step in to settle the dispute by July 19, when the new school year begins for many school districts. Following the rally, groups delivered a 2-inch thick packet — 183 pages with a total of 2,833 signatures — to the offices of the State Board of Education and the Department of Education demanding that English learners be allowed to continue to enroll in dual language programs.

"The statements about the benefits of dual language by the advocates are anecdotal and are clearly contradicted by the real-world data," he added.Horne claimed in the statement that English proficiency rates for a structured English immersion program he implemented when he was superintendent of public instruction from 2003-11 climbed to 31% from 4%.

Horne's attempt to block English learners from dual language programs has reignited a long-standing debate in Arizona over the most effective methods for teaching English learners. Arizona is the only state in the nation where schools are required by state law to teach English learners only in English. In most other states, schools are given the flexibility to teach English learners through a variety of methods, including dual language and bilingual education models.

In a written statement issued in June, Sean Ross, executive director of the Arizona Board of Education, said Horne, as head of the Arizona Department of Education, has the authority to exclude English learners without parental waivers from participating in 50-50 dual language programs.
